Career Role in Biotechnology & Drug Resistance Prevention (UK) Description
Biotechnology Research Scientist (Drug Resistance) Investigates novel drug targets and mechanisms of drug resistance, contributing to the development of new therapies. High demand for analytical and problem-solving skills.
Pharmaceutical Development Specialist (Antimicrobial Resistance) Focuses on the development and optimization of antimicrobial drugs, combating the global challenge of drug resistance. Requires expertise in formulation and drug delivery.
Clinical Research Associate (Antibiotic Stewardship) Monitors clinical trials for new antibiotics and antimicrobial strategies, ensuring the ethical and efficient progress of research. Strong communication and regulatory knowledge is key.
Bioinformatician (Drug Resistance Genomics) Analyzes large genomic datasets to identify drug resistance markers and predict treatment outcomes. Expertise in bioinformatics tools and data analysis is essential.
Regulatory Affairs Specialist (Biotechnology & Pharmaceuticals) Navigates the regulatory landscape for new biotechnological drugs, ensuring compliance and market authorization. Requires detailed knowledge of regulatory guidelines.
